Sigh. Another misinformed post about Halo and exclusivity. Bungie WAS a first party developer for Microsoft. What that means, for any first party developer, is that they are developing games for a singular console. In Halo's case it was for the Xbox. Playstation had games like Killzone and God of War. First party developers. You will never see first party developer's games on the opposite console! Bungie is NOW a [i]third party developer.[/i] Meaning, they produce MULTI-PLATFORM games. This is where people are getting pissed off about this. It's multiplatform, Sony has gotten year long exclusivity AND gets additional content. That means that for 1 year Xbox owners get to pay exactly the same price as people on Playstation and [i]receive less content for the exact same amount of money.[/i] For a year! That is bullshit in the extreme. Normal timed exclusivity deals, like the ones for CoD Dlc last ONE month and [i]do not give one console more than the other. Everyone gets exactly the same thing.[/i] With this B.S. deal, one can bet dollars to donuts at the end of the 1 year exclusivity deal, Activision will have the stones to turn around and slap micro-transactions on the additional content Playstation got first.
